Course structure

• Introduction to Canadian Literature and Its Historical Context
• Key Themes and Motifs in Canadian Literary Works
• Indigenous Voices and Perspectives in Canadian Literature
• Francophone and Anglophone Literary Traditions in Canada
• Postcolonial Theory and Canadian Literary Criticism
• Gender, Identity, and Representation in Canadian Fiction
• Environmental and Ecocritical Approaches in Canadian Writing
• Contemporary Canadian Authors and Emerging Trends
• Analyzing Poetry, Prose, and Drama in Canadian Literature
• Research Methods and Critical Writing in Literary Analysis
